How much do senior customer service j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 21, 2026, the average hourly pay for senior customer service in Delaware is $23.09,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.51 and $25.48 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a senior customer service representative do?

A Senior Customer Service representative acts as a lead team member, handling complex customer inquiries and issues that require advanced problem-solving skills. They often mentor junior staff, ensure high standards of service, and may be responsible for managing escalated cases or complaints. Additionally, they help implement company policies, provide feedback to improve processes, and may assist with training new employees. Their role is crucial in maintaining customer satisfaction and loyalty.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a senior customer service representative?

To thrive as a Senior Customer Service Representative, you need advanced problem-solving abilities, strong product knowledge, and experience in customer support roles, often backed by a relevant degree or extensive industry experience. Familiarity with customer relationship management (CRM) systems, ticketing platforms, and communication tools is typically required. Outstanding interpersonal skills, leadership, and the ability to handle escalated issues with patience and professionalism set top performers apart. These skills ensure excellent service delivery, effective team guidance, and high customer satisfaction in challenging situations.

What are some common challenges senior customer service professionals face, and how can they effectively address them?

Senior Customer Service professionals often encounter complex customer issues, high-stress situations, and the responsibility of mentoring junior staff. Effectively addressing these challenges involves strong problem-solving skills, emotional intelligence, and clear communication. Building good relationships with other departments, such as technical support or sales, can also help expedite resolutions and create a more collaborative environment. Regular training and feedback sessions can further enhance both individual and team performance.

What is the difference between Senior Customer Service vs Customer Support Specialist?

AspectSenior Customer ServiceCustomer Support Specialist
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ma, experience in customer service, possibly certifications in customer relationsHigh school diploma or equivalent, basic customer service skills
Work EnvironmentCall centers, retail, corporate officesCall centers, technical support, retail
Employer & Industry UsageRetail, telecom, finance, healthcareTech companies, retail, service industries
Common Search & ComparisonRoles with more experience, leadership, or complex customer issuesEntry to mid-level support roles, technical troubleshooting

Senior Customer Service roles typically require more experience and handle complex customer issues, often involving leadership or mentorship. Customer Support Specialists focus on providing technical or product support at an entry or mid-level, with less emphasis on leadership. Both roles are vital in customer-facing industries but differ mainly in experience level and scope of responsibilities.

About the role

Responsible for responding to high volume of inbound client/customer requests and inquiries by providing information, processing basic customer profile changes, or directing requests to other functional business teams. Provides alternatives and options during phone calls; demonstrated ability to gather information and make appropriate decisions focusing on the first call resolution; documents the customer interaction in the appropriate systems.

Key Accountabilities

  • Researches and resolves high volume of complex customer inquiries and escalations, through a strong understanding of business rules, products and procedures. May be involved in retaining clients at risk of terminating. May support several blocks of business and multiple applications that administer those blocks.

  • Determines root cause and resolve client/customer issues, coordinating with internal departments as necessary.

  • Enters semi and non-routine client/customer updates into the appropriate system.

  • Serves as a team resource and mentor for new hires.

  • Participates in departmental/interdepartmental projects.

  • Provides back-up to the administrative processing area, when volumes increase.

Minimum Requirements

  • High School Diploma or GED with 4 - 6 years of related experience.
